Implementation of the eco-point system for housing

line

24th Dec. 2009
Ministry of Land, Infrastructure, Transport and Tourism, Government of Japan

Ministry of Land, Infrastructure, Transport and Tourism, Ministry of Economy, Trade and Industry, and the Ministry of the Environment released the summary of the new creation of the eco-point system for housing as an inter-ministry collaborative effort. This is a new addition to the already created eco-point system for green home appliances.

The government announced the new creation of the eco-point system for newly-built houses and wooden houses meeting energy saving standards. For newly-built houses, the houses meeting the level of energy consumption (stipulated as “the evaluation criteria” for housing construction clients based on the Energy Conservation Act, the “Top Runner Standard”) are eligible based on the total evaluation of energy efficiency performance of construction facilities such as hot water systems and air conditioning systems in addition to the insulation performance of external walls and windows.
For wooden houses, the houses meeting the level of energy efficiency of external walls and windows, etc are eligible for the eco-point system. The creation of this system will be officially determined by the approval of the passage of the second supplementary budget for the FY 09. The budget will be discussed in the regular Diet session which is due to be held in the beginning of 2010.
